May 2025 - Apr 2026Mackenders Lane area has the 32nd highest crime rate of 68 local areas in Aylesford North & North Downs , and the 174th highest crime rate of 401 local areas in Tonbridge and Malling .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Mackenders Lane (ME20 7HX) in the last 12 months was 51.4 per 1,000 residents and was 34.9% lower than the Aylesford North & North Downs average (79.0 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 10 offences recorded. The least common crime was Other crime with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Criminal damage and arson 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Anti-social behaviour ( -40.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 11 (≈ 31.4 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-15.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-65.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Mackenders Lane (ME20 7HX), the main crime hotspot is near Mackenders Close. Police recorded 11 crimes here, including 7 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
